Why is a conductivity meter considered an essential analytical tool for honey? Ensure Origin & Quality Accuracy


The conductivity meter serves as a high-precision proxy for determining the mineral and ash content of honey. By measuring the electrical resistance of an aqueous honey solution, this tool quantifies the abundance of dissolved minerals, organic acids, and proteins without the need for destructive testing.

The core value of a conductivity meter lies in its ability to replace time-consuming traditional ash content analysis with a rapid, non-destructive method. It provides the definitive data point required to distinguish botanical origins—specifically separating blossom honeys from honeydew honeys—ensuring compliance with international trade standards.

The Physicochemical Connection

Indirect Measurement of Composition

Honey is not just sugar and water; it contains trace elements that define its character. A conductivity meter measures the electrical conductivity of the solution, which directly correlates to the number of ions present.

Because minerals, organic acids, and proteins carry an electrical charge in solution, higher conductivity readings indicate a higher concentration of these specific components. This allows for a rapid assessment of the honey's nutritional and chemical complexity.

Replacing Traditional Ash Analysis

Historically, determining mineral content required burning honey to ash in a furnace, a slow and labor-intensive process.

Conductivity measurements have largely replaced this method because they offer higher efficiency and greater consistency. The conductivity reading acts as a reliable calculated equivalent to ash content, streamlining quality control workflows in commercial apiaries.

Verifying Botanical Origin

Distinguishing Nectar Sources

The primary application of this tool is establishing the botanical origin of the honey. Different nectar sources produce honey with distinct mineral profiles.

For example, the meter allows for the differentiation between specific floral types, such as rapeseed honey versus buckwheat honey. This "fingerprinting" is essential for verifying labeling claims and preventing fraud.

Blossom vs. Honeydew Honey

One of the most critical distinctions in the industry is between blossom honey and honeydew honey.

Blossom honeys typically exhibit lower conductivity due to lower mineral content. Conversely, honeydew honey (derived from tree sap excretions of insects) has a naturally higher mineral load, resulting in significantly higher conductivity readings.

Understanding the Trade-offs

Sensitivity to External Factors

While precise, conductivity meters are sensitive to variables beyond botanical origin. The measurement can reflect the level of cleanliness maintained during extraction.

Residues or particulate matter introduced during processing can artificially inflate conductivity readings. Therefore, high conductivity can sometimes indicate processing contamination rather than high mineral content.

Interpretation Requirements

The conductivity meter provides a gross value of total dissolved solids (TDS) and ions. It does not identify specific minerals or acids.

Operators must interpret the data within the context of known standards. It is a comparative tool rather than a qualitative tool for identifying specific chemical compounds.
